Actor James Patrick Stuart, who portrays Valentin Cassadine on the ABC Daytime soap opera, took to X, formerly known as Twitter, to let his fans know that there’s been a death in his family.
“My mother-in-law, Barbara, has passed away after a painful fight with pancreatic cancer,” he wrote.
Fans made a beeline to the comments to share their condolences and some even shared their heartbreaking losses from the disease.
Even though there’s a great deal of hurt in painful losses such as this, Stuart said his mother-in-law wanted something positive to come out of her passing.
So, rather than holding a service for her, Stuart shared that she “instead wanted us to give the Arroyo Grande Hospital Foundation for further care of others. If you are so inclined.”

The fundraiser, which has been created in Barbara Stilwell’s honor, has raised $2,325 of its $5,000 goal at the time of this post.
“Every dollar raised stays in our community, benefiting cancer programs and supporting services for patients and families!” the Arroyo Grande Hospital page reads.
The foundation benefits the Mission Hope Cancer Center, which is dedicated to providing compassionate care for the community.
So while Stuart and his family have to say goodbye, perhaps the donations made in Stillwell’s name will help prevent other families from going through the same loss.

The March 24 episode of General Hospital marked the end of the line for James Patrick Stuart’s Port Charles counterpart, Valentin Cassadine. In the hour’s final moments, he said goodbye to daughter Charlotte and was taken away to Steinmauer Prison to serve out a life sentence.
Which may not turn out to be all that long. The last words Anna’s lost love said weren’t “Well, that’s that, then,” they were “Till next time.”
Since Stuart was only recurring on General Hospital, Valentin’s prison sentence “was no skin off my teeth,” he tells Soap Opera Digest, adding that he’d happily return down the road. “But who knows? Who knows what’ll happen in the future?”
We kept hoping against hope that the show wasn’t writing off the soap vet, who first turned heads as All My Children baddie Will Cortlandt. But the hints that he was headed for the exit continued piling up. First, General Hospital introduced Jack, who is much like Valentin when he’s having a gray-hat day. Then, the show brought on Sidwell, who is more like Valentin when he’s being a full-on black-hatted villain.

It felt like Stuart was being replaced, just not in that exact role.
Adding fuel to the speculation was the fact that the MVP and his wife recently moved. “Jocelyn and I are Portlanders now,” he shared on social media in June. And while many an actor has commuted from out of town for their soap job, it doesn’t seem like that’s going to be the case in this case.
In fact, when a fan playfully commented that Stuart’s move “better not mean you’re leaving General Hospital, because you’ll have to answer to me,” he didn’t respond.
